RhombusOfTerror is on point.  It's got to be the laptop drives.  And stick with the 5400 rpm drives, I wouldn't go with the 7200 rpm drives since, although they may read and write faster, they also produce more heat.  I was more concerned about heat than speed when I replaced my 60gb with a 5400 rpm 320gb (back when 320 was the largest available drive). 
 
Oh, and be careful unscrewing those screws, they strip very easily.

I have the 2000 and I've played on my friends 3000 - personally I don't like the screen on the 3000.  We were playing FF Tactics and the interlacing was really noticeable and distracting.  I would go with the 2000 for sure.  I also have the Go and love it since it is SO much more portable, but not something to get if you are on a budget.
